    Key Credentials: Insurance Requirements, WSIB, and Safety Education

    Before you hire a window cleaning contractor in Waterloo, verify their core protections: active liability insurance, WSIB coverage, and documented safety training. Ask for certificates, policy numbers, and expiry dates. Ensure liability coverage is suitable for your property type and project scope.

    Confirm the company is in good standing with WSIB. This shields you from injury-related costs and verifies payroll is properly reported. Obtain a clearance certificate and match it to the legal business name on the quote.

    Evaluate safety training depth. Search for crew certifications in fall protection, ladder safety, aerial lift operation, and chemical handling. Validate supervisors conduct site-specific hazard assessments and toolbox talks. Validate written emergency protocols, incident reporting, and first-aid readiness. Opt for contractors who standardize PPE use, equipment inspections, and near-miss tracking.

    Professional Squeegee Techniques

    Frequently the crystal-clear panes are achieved through disciplined squeegee work combined with the right tools and safe practices. You start by inspecting frames, ensuring secure footing, and choosing a rubber edge with genuinely square corners. Clean in advance glass with a gentle, eco-safe detergent to minimize drag.

    Set the channel at a ten to fifteen degree angle, apply light, even pressure, and lead with the corner to capture runoff. Use a consistent arm push and establish a controlled stroke rhythm: top edge cut, then snake in overlapping passes to avoid lines. Dry the blade with a clean cloth after each pull to avoid micro-streaks.

    Clean edges with a dry microfiber, not paper, to preserve seals. Operate carefully, relay timing, and leave sills dry to preserve finishes.

    Benefits of Pure-Water Poles

    Leveraging pure-water pole systems simplifies exterior glass cleaning while keeping crews safely on the ground. You achieve faster service, fewer disruptions, and a confirmed safety posture because technicians operate from solid footing rather than lifts. The system filters supply lines to high water purity, removing ions that cause mineral deposits and spotting. That chemistry ensures natural streak resistance without soap residues, so panes dry clear and uniformly.

    We pair pole ergonomics to the site: lightweight, rigid carbon-fiber sections minimize flex, shoulder load, and fatigue, facilitating precise brush control at height. Flow rates are adjusted to shear grit swiftly while minimizing runoff. Rinse bars provide even coverage along frames, stopping re-deposit. The result is consistent clarity on glass, frames, and sills, with documented quality checks and efficient turnaround.
